What's Happening?
Chandler Jackson scored 25 points to lead the Milwaukee Panthers to a 92-88 victory over IU Indianapolis. Jackson also contributed eight rebounds in the game. The Panthers, now holding a record of 10-17
overall and 6-10 in the Horizon League, saw additional support from Amar Augillard, who scored 17 points, and Stevie Elam, who added 14 points. On the opposing side, the Jaguars, with a record of 7-19 overall and 3-12 in the league, were led by Maguire Mitchell, who scored 23 points and grabbed eight rebounds. Kyler D'Augustino and Jaxon Edwards also made significant contributions with 22 and 17 points, respectively.
